What is the role of the Clinician at The Arc of Opportunity?
The BCBA Behavior Clinician is a part of a dynamic team who works with various colleagues and directly with individuals and families served by The Arc of Opportunity. Responsible for conducting behavior assessments, selecting supports, and developing and monitoring behavior support plans. The BCBA Behavior Clinician makes recommendations to the individuals and their teams regarding behavioral supports and strategies and provides training on these clinical programs.
